Joseph Pleasants Jr., affectionately known as "Junie Bug" was born December 22, 1958 to Joseph and Adelle Pleasants of Ruther Glen, VA. Throughout his youth years, Joseph attended church alongside his father at Mount Calvary Baptist Church and later accepted Christ at an early age. Joseph attended Caroline County Public Schools where he earned his high school diploma. In middle school Joseph's extraordinary football skills allowed him to earn a spot on the high school team and Joseph continued to play throughout his schooling. Joseph has always had a love for hunting, motorcycles, cars, and fixing things. Following high school, Joseph enlisted into the United States Marine Corps from the years of 1979 to 1989. It was there he met the love of his life, Nancy Marks.

After retiring from the Marine Corps, Joseph and Nancy went on to raise five children Brandy (who preceded him in death), Brittanie Phillips (Jamar), Alan, Jonathan, and Tyler. Joseph was employed by Wood Lawn, a tree cutting service, and later went to work for the United States Postal Service where he retired in April 2022. Joseph spent his last days enjoying being a Pop-Pop to his devoted granddaughter Serenity, spending time with his wife Nancy and his children. He enjoyed his time with the D6 Hunting Club, fishing with friends, and he was an avid Dallas Cowboys fan.

Joseph will always be remembered for his no-nonsense, yet caring attitude. He was leader, a strong fatherly figure, a noble, but humble man. He was one who could light up the dance floor anywhere. You couldn't find a better friend than Joseph.

On September 3, 2022, Joseph departed this life and entered eternal rest.
